What is Hematology Oncology?
Hematology oncology is a medical specialty that focuses on diagnosing and treating blood disorders and cancers. This includes:
- Blood cancers such as leukemia, lymphoma, and myeloma
- Benign conditions like anemia and clotting disorders
- Solid tumors affecting organs and tissues

Q5: What should I bring to my first appointment?
Bring your medical records, a list of medications, and any relevant test results to help your doctor create an accurate treatment plan.
